keter: Web application deployment manager, focusing on Haskell web frameworks

[ library, mit, program, web, yesod ] [ Propose Tags ]

Handles deployment of web apps, providing a reverse proxy to achieve zero downtime deployments. For more information, please see the README on Github: https://github.com/snoyberg/keter#readme

Modules

[Last Documentation]

  • Codec
    • Archive
      • Codec.Archive.TempTarball
  • Data
    • Conduit
      • Data.Conduit.LogFile
      • Process
        • Data.Conduit.Process.Unix
    • Yaml
      • Data.Yaml.FilePath
  • Keter
    • Keter.App
    • Keter.AppManager
    • Keter.HostManager
    • Keter.LabelMap
    • Keter.Main
    • Plugin
      • Keter.Plugin.Postgres
    • Keter.PortPool
    • Keter.Proxy
    • Keter.Types
      • Keter.Types.Common
      • Keter.Types.V04
      • Keter.Types.V10
  • Network
    • HTTP
      • ReverseProxy
        • Network.HTTP.ReverseProxy.Rewrite

Downloads

Note: This package has metadata revisions in the cabal description newer than included in the tarball. To unpack the package including the revisions, use 'cabal get'.

Maintainer's Corner

Package maintainers

For package maintainers and hackage trustees

Candidates

Versions [RSS] 0.1, 0.1.0.1, 0.2.0, 0.2.0.1, 0.2.0.2, 0.2.0.3, 0.3.0, 0.3.0.1, 0.3.1, 0.3.2, 0.3.3, 0.3.4, 0.3.4.1, 0.3.4.2, 0.3.5, 0.3.5.1, 0.3.5.2, 0.3.5.3, 0.3.5.4, 0.3.6, 0.3.6.1, 0.4.0, 1.0.1, 1.0.1.1, 1.0.1.2, 1.1.0, 1.1.0.1, 1.2.0, 1.2.1, 1.3.0, 1.3.1, 1.3.2, 1.3.3, 1.3.4, 1.3.5, 1.3.5.1, 1.3.5.2, 1.3.5.3, 1.3.6, 1.3.7, 1.3.7.1, 1.3.8, 1.3.9, 1.3.9.1, 1.3.9.2, 1.3.10, 1.3.10.1, 1.4.0, 1.4.0.1, 1.4.1, 1.4.2.1, 1.4.3, 1.4.3.1, 1.4.3.2, 1.5, 1.6, 1.7, 1.8, 1.8.1, 1.8.2, 1.8.3, 1.8.4, 1.9, 2.0, 2.0.1, 2.1.0, 2.1.1, 2.1.2, 2.1.3, 2.1.4, 2.1.5
Change log changelog.md
Dependencies aeson, array, async, attoparsec (>=0.10), base (>=4 && <5), blaze-builder (>=0.3 && <0.4), bytestring, case-insensitive, conduit (>=1.1), conduit-extra (>=1.1), containers, data-default, directory, filepath, fsnotify (>=0.0.11 && <0.2), http-client (<0.5), http-conduit (>=2.1), http-reverse-proxy (>=0.4 && <0.5), http-types, keter, lifted-base, mtl, network, network-conduit-tls (>=1.1), process (<1.2.1.0), random, regex-tdfa (>=1.1), stm (>=2.4), system-fileio (>=0.3 && <0.4), system-filepath (>=0.4 && <0.5), tar (>=0.4), template-haskell, text, time, transformers, unix (>=2.5), unix-compat (>=0.3 && <0.5), unordered-containers, vector, wai (>=3.0 && <3.1), wai-app-static (>=3.0 && <3.1), wai-extra (>=3.0 && <3.1), warp, warp-tls, yaml (>=0.8.4 && <0.9), zlib [details]
License MIT
Author Michael Snoyman
Maintainer michael@snoyman.com
Revised Revision 3 made by AdamBergmark at 2017-04-09T10:35:51Z
Category Web, Yesod
Home page http://www.yesodweb.com/
Source repo head: git clone https://github.com/snoyberg/keter
Uploaded by MichaelSnoyman at 2014-11-06T23:35:16Z
Distributions LTSHaskell:2.1.5, NixOS:2.1.5, Stackage:2.1.5
Reverse Dependencies 1 direct, 0 indirect [details]
Executables hello, keter
Downloads 55090 total (231 in the last 30 days)
Rating 2.25 (votes: 2) [estimated by Bayesian average]
Your Rating
  • λ
  • λ
  • λ
Status Docs not available [build log]
Last success reported on 2015-06-02 [all 6 reports]